How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 07302?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
07302 Studio Apartments | $3,887 | $1,680 | $14,123 |
07302 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,232 | $1,100 | $14,570 |
07302 2 Bedroom Apartments | $6,457 | $1,834 | $35,793 |
07302 3 Bedroom Apartments | $7,548 | $2,600 | $39,091 |
07302 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,517 | $7,515 | $7,520 |
